Form 4: CBKM Director Buys 462 Shares
Insider Transaction Report
John W. Parkinson, a Director at Consumers Bancorp Inc., purchased 462 shares of common stock at $21.52 per share.
Summary
- John W. Parkinson, a Director of Consumers Bancorp Inc. (CBKM), acquired 462 shares of common stock.
- The transaction occurred on September 16, 2025, at a price of $21.52 per share.
- Following this purchase, Parkinson directly owns 20,739.167 shares, which includes shares acquired through a dividend reinvestment plan.
- Parkinson also indirectly beneficially owns 5,890 shares through his spouse.
